The cover designed by Kelly Walker shows the use of maleic anhydride (MAH) interfacial grafting improves the compatibility of 3D printed dual material specimens containing high‐density polyethylene (HDPE) and acrylonitrile‐butadiene‐styrene (ABS). Using a custom‐made die affording the core‐shell structure, the ABS‐g‐MAH is shown to improve the impact resistance by 253% and 16% compared to neat HDPE and ABS specimens, respectively. Additionally, a 10% increase compared to the unmodified ABS‐HDPE core‐shell configuration is observed. DOI: 10.1002/app.55301 image
